Prometheus-client

Latest version: v0.21.1

Safety actively analyzes 688867 Python packages for vulnerabilities to keep your Python projects secure.

Scan your dependencies

Page 4 of 8

0.8.0

[FEATURE] Added ASGI application (512)
[FEATURE] Add support for parsing timestamps in Prometheus exposition format. (483)
[FEATURE] Add target_info to registries (453)
[ENHANCEMENT] Handle empty and slashes in label values for pushgateway (547 442)
[ENHANCEMENT] Various updates for latest OpenMetrics draft spec (434 445 538 460 496)
[ENHANCEMENT] Add `HELP` output for auto-created metrics (471)
[ENHANCEMENT] Use mmap.PAGESIZE constant as value for first read. (505)
[ENHANCEMENT] Add `__repr__` method to metric objects, make them debug friendly. (481)
[ENHANCEMENT] Add observability check to metrics (455 520)
[BUGFIX] Fix urlparse in python >= 3.7.6 (497)
[BUGFIX] Cleaning up name before appending unit on name (543)
[BUGFIX] Allow for OSError on Google App Engine (448)

0.7.1

[BUGFIX] multiprocess: don't crash on missing gauge_live/sum files (424)
[BUGFIX] correctly bind method on Python 2.x (403)

0.7.0

[ENHANCEMENT] Multiprocess exposition speed boost (421)
[ENHANCEMENT] optimize openmetrics text parsing (~4x perf) (402)
[ENHANCEMENT] Add python3.7 support (418)
[ENHANCEMENT] Change exemplar length limit to be only for label names+values (397)
[BUGFIX] Disable gcCollector for pypy (380)

0.6.0

[ENHANCEMENT] Better exceptions on exposition failure (364)
[BUGFIX] Fix deadlock in gcCollector, metrics are now different (371)
[BUGFIX] Fix thread leak in Python 3.7 (356)
[BUGFIX] Make the format strings compatible with Python 2.6 (361)
[BUGFIX] parser: ensure samples are of type Sample (358)

0.5.0

[ENHANCEMENT] Be more resilient to certain file corruptions (329)
[ENHANCEMENT] Permit subclassing of MetricsHandler (339)
[ENHANCEMENT] Updates based on latest OpenMetrics draft spec discussions (338 346)
[BUGFIX] In multiprocess mode, ensure that metrics initialise to the correct file (346)
[BUGFIX] Avoid re-entrant calls to GC collector's callback (343)

0.4.2

[BUGFIX] Disable GCCollector in multiprocess mode to prevent a deadlock

Page 4 of 8

© 2024 Safety CLI Cybersecurity Inc. All Rights Reserved.